WHAT SIZE DO I NEED? - Your ideal grip size depends on riding style, trail conditions, hand size, and glove use. While most riders choose thin grips, those with larger hands (XL+) may prefer thicker grips. Aggressive riders might opt for thin grips for better control, while others may choose thicker grips for added comfort.
